Comparing the effects of titanium alloy and chrome cobalt in removable partial denture connectors on tooth mobility, bone loss and tissue reaction

Inclusion criteria

Inclusion criteria: 1. Male 2. Aged 55 years or olde 3. Partially edentulous 4. Free from disabilities or chronic conditions, such as diabetes

Exclusion criteria

Exclusion criteria: 1. Diabetic patients 2. Fully edentulous 3. Those who neglected oral hygiene

Design outcomes

Primary

MeasureTime frame
Tooth mobility is measured in mm using the Miller index at 6, 12, 18 and 24 moths.

Secondary

MeasureTime frame
1. Bone loss is measured by measuring the tooth height subjectively in millimeters (mm) for each tooth at 6, 12, 18 and 24 months 2. Dental tissue reduction is assessed using the Benson and Spolky index at 6, 12, 18 and 24 months
